6th Annual Delaware Entrepreneurial Summit +

11th Annual Swim with the Sharks Pitch Competition

Wednesday, September 27, 11:00 AM, Penn Cinema Riverfront

Celebrate Delaware's entrepreneurial spirit, innovation, and thriving start-up community!

Join us for a high-impact event focused around the Delaware start-up and small business community with five interactive panel discussions, two keynotes, networking opportunities, genius bar with area experts and resources, and a $10,000+ pitch competition! Workshops will be lead by topic experts from across different industries that will focus on accelerating your businesses growth.

33rd Annual Women's Leadership Conference: She's Got Game

Thursday, November 16, 9:00 AM, Chase Center on the Riverfront

Join us for the 33rd Annual Women’s Leadership Conference on Thursday, November 16, 2023, at 9 a.m. at the Chase Center on the Riverfront. Connect with women in all levels of business, resources, educational and business opportunities, and be inspired.

This year’s conference, She’s Got Game, focuses on building deep connections among an intergenerational group of women, empowerment in the workplace, expanding your network and more. Workshops will be led by topic experts that rise above in their everyday life and are focused on offering you a guide to continued success. Keynote address will be given by Chrissi Rawak, Director of Athletics, Community, and Campus Recreation, University of Delaware.

We invite you to nominate a female candidate for the Young Woman Professional Award, Impact Award, Female Leader of the Year Award, and Student Leadership Award.
